Travel Nurse RN - Labor and Delivery - $2,770 per week at NuWest Travel Nursing summary :

NuWest Travel Nursing is seeking an experienced Travel Nurse RN specializing in Labor and Delivery to work in a rural New Mexico hospital for a 13-week assignment. The role requires proficiency in caring for mothers and newborns, with preferences for candidates holding relevant certifications and at least 3 years of experience in Labor and Delivery. The nurse will work 12-hour night shifts and must be comfortable floating to MedSurg when necessary while providing care on a full Labor and Delivery, Recovery, and Postpartum unit.

L&D / OB (LDRP) RN Requirements :

MUST HAVES :

Absolute Minimum of 3-years Labor and Delivery, Recovery and Postpartum (LDRP) experience (they would prefer them to have 4-5 years ideally)

CERTS : BLS, ACLS, NRP, Intermediate Fetal Monitoring - which can be from AWHONN or Relias Academy (STABLE also preferred but not required)

Travel experience is preferred NOT required

Charting : Fetal Link and Cerner

Must be proficient caring for the mother and baby

No high-risk mothers typically admitted as there is no high-risk section

Must be comfortable with typically L&D IV gtts especially Pitocin and Magnesium

Use Omnicell

Unit is a full Labor and Delivery, Recovery and Postpartum (LDRP) floor all in one. Will have to care for the patient through the continuum of care until discharge.

Must be comfortable working in the LDRP floor setting

Will be required to float to MedSurg and accept at least 1-2 patient care load when LDPR has no patients : MedSurg experience is preferred for this reason, but not an absolute must. Just have to be comfortable floating to MedSurg when asked. Patients will be stable and not high acuity for the float.

MISC : Level I Nursery

No NICU, all neonatal patient's flown / transferred out to bigger facility

25 Bed Critical Access Hospital

Primary Care, Podiatry, Cardiology, ortho service line

They are a rural and underserved community

Used to be the uranium mining capital of the world, very diverse population in the community.

They have a Walmart and local grocery store

1 hour from Albuquerque and 1 hour from Gallup

Mount Taylor in their backyard Lots of outdoor activities – hiking and biking trails, some cross-country skiing in the winter

Blue Water Lake is about 30 mins away – small lake in the area, not a lot of other water options

Great culture and great employees – focus on recognition, celebrating success
